# Term Sheet Review — Sarrow Dynamics Partnership (Managers Only)

This page summarises the term sheet received from Sarrow Dynamics concerning joint distribution of the Lanthorne platform. Key provisions: a three-year exclusivity window in the Carvell territories, tiered revenue sharing beginning at 22%, and a mutual break clause after eighteen months. Legal review flags the indemnity cap as below our standard threshold. Board discussion is scheduled next month. The confidential planning note appears below.

management briefing: Only 33 of the 205 pilot accounts renewed Kasath, so a churn review is set for October 17. Weniusek Logistics is in early talks to buy Holethax Freight for about $345.6 million.

### Key Ceremony Checklist — Item 7: LiftSim Dispatch Simulator

Before sealing the signing keys for the LiftSim elevator-dispatch simulator, confirm that both ceremony witnesses have verified the hardware token serials against the ceremony ledger and initialed each page. New team members: do not skip the witness step, even in rehearsal runs — the audit trail depends on it. Once both signatures are recorded, unlock the escrow vault using the recovery passphrase that follows.

recovery phrase for hahig-tawig: briael-istax

Subject: Key rotation — HarrowLink telemetry gateway

Team,

The HarrowLink gateway key rotated this morning. Old key is dead as of now. All support tooling that pulls tractor telemetry through the internal Fieldpipe API must be updated today. No grace period this time — compliance requirement. Update your local configs and the shared diagnostics box. Escalations about dropped telemetry after noon likely mean someone skipped this step. The new key is below.

app token of tagug-hahaf = kto2_9v

## Env Vars — History Service

DraftLoom's undo/redo stack is persisted server-side so sessions survive refresh. UNDO_DEPTH caps stored operations (default 200). REDO_TTL_MIN expires redo branches after inactivity. Both are plain ints in .env. The history store itself is an encrypted append log; writes fail silently without a valid encryption key, which breaks redo first. Set the key before first boot by adding this line to .env.

secret setting of taduf-bahip: COURIER_KEY5=49c55